1. Omelets and Toast
You only need to bring a loaf of bread as well as fresh jam to get ready for your delightful breakfast.
You may put two eggs in one zip lock bag with the gallon size for each member of your camping group.
It is ideal for the preparation of their daily breakfast. Add in veggies, meats, or tofu if you’d like.
After firing up your stove in the morning, boil a water pot of a suitable size. Drop the egg into the water.
Boil for 15 minutes or cook on the backcountry stove. Meanwhile, toast the bread as well as a slather on jam or butter or jam.

3. Pre-made Sandwiches for Breakfast
If you want to save most of your cooking time, then it is indeed for you.
All you have to do is to make the sandwiches quickly from your kitchen before taking off.
Next, stash them orderly in the cooler. Their ingredients include egg, sausage, ham, cheese, and bacon.
If you or your friends are vegetarians, cheese and veggies are the only two elements you need.
If you would like to make biscuits, you may either do it over the small stove or from home.
Do not forget to wrap them up in aluminum foil before freezing them for future use.

6. Egg or Tofu Veggie Scramble
Eggs or Tofu might be utilized in this dish which you can cook quickly by using the outdoor stove.
Remember to bring along the favorite ingredients to make this good scramble: tomatoes, sweet potatoes, butternut squash, spinach, onions, red peppers, tomatillos, cilantro, arugula, and so on.
You should add in eggs or tofu during ten last minutes of your cook time. Chop veggies in advance at home so you can save time.

10. Campfire Potatoes
To have the great dish of campfire potatoes, you should choose the cubed Russet one.
Its auxiliary ingredients are olive oil, margarine or butter, onion, peppers, garlic powder, smoked paprika, and seasoned salt.
After putting most of the above ingredients in a pan, add seasonings and stir the mixture occasionally until completely crispy and browned.
The dish tastes best when you can feel tender in its middle. It can be served alongside other favorite breakfast items.

1. Fire-roasted Meat or Veg
It is incredibly easy for you to prepare and wrap at home. All you need to do is to chop the veggies in advance: regular or sweet potatoes, cauliflower, onions, peppers, cabbage, zucchini, celery, squash, garlic, carrots, etc.
According to your preference, tofu, meat or fish should be added to the veggies.
Remember to put the tasty and fresh herbs like salt and pepper. Wrap the mixture in the aluminum foil before freezing ahead of time.
Before going to your campsite, pop it in the cooler. To cook the Fire-roasted Meat or Veg, put it in the direct fire or place it on your grill and turn it so often.

6. Polenta Rounds with Goat Cheese and Caramelized Onions
It looks a bit complex, but the making way is indeed simple then. You can get a polenta log from any grocery store near your house.
As one package feeds two people, slice it into some thin rounds to cook on medium heat by using coconut or olive oil. Once its side slightly hardens, flip and repeat.
At the same time, caramelize the onions and add some tablespoons of olive oil, two onions, and sugar.
Then, cook on the low high heat, and stir evenly until having the hardened onions. This process may take you about 15 minutes.
Once the onions and rounds are well-done, decorate with the polenta on the bottom, followed by caramelized onions then topped with the goat cheese.
7. Cold Noodle
It is indeed one type of salad that came from Asian countries. You may choose it as your food to eat while camping, especially when you have limited preparation time.
Cook your soba or Udon noodles and simply toss with the sesame oil. Then, whip up it with the dressing.
You can easily make it by adding 1 tablespoon of soy sauce, 3 tablespoons of tahini, 2 tablespoons of fresh ginger, 2 tablespoons of rice wine vinegar, sesame oil, pepper, and salt to taste.
Throw in 1/4 vegetable broth cup and toss the noodles again. Put the diced red pepper, 1 tablespoon of sesame seeds, cucumber, cilantro, tomato, and scallions or chives in the above mixture.
A refreshing cold noodle is waiting for your dinner during your summertime.

10. Pizza log for Campfire
At the end of my dinner list of food to eat while camping, I will briefly introduce you to the way to make a delicious and nutritious Pizza log for a Campfire.
First, roll out the pizza dough gently into one rectangle. You can use the pizza dough in the refrigerator or make a new one by yourself.
Add mozzarella cheese, tomato sauce, and your favorite toppings to the dough. You can also use up meats and veggies.
You should start rolling at the end of the dough and go up like the way you make the cinnamon rolls.
Remember to pinch all of its ends to have the seamless log for your pizza goodness.
Throwing a bit of parsley on its top for colors is a good idea. After wrapping it in the foil, you can freeze it.
You may cook the pizza on the grill or put this dish in your logs for about 25 minutes. Do not forget to flip often.
